NicknamesJunior – Used by his father,even in Indy’s adulthood. …Indiana – Taken from the name of his childhood dog,Indiana,often shortened to Indy. …Stubborn West Wind (as translated from Tiwa) – Given by the Pueblo native Jay as a sign of his friendship with Jones.More items…
WebWhere did Indiana Jones get his nickname from? In-universe, he took the name of his family dog because he didn’t like being Henry Jones Jr. In the real world, Indiana was …

The name "Hoosier" is rooted deep in the history of Indiana and the original meaning is uncertain. Historians, folklorists, politicians, and everyday Hoosiers offer many colorful theories on the origin of the term, but no one has a definitive answer.
